I went to a (different) mobilezone shop in zürich today and was told (again) that the actual phones are arriving next week. they had a few N9 dummies for me to play around with though
Here is what i think of the colors:

"Magenta": it is pink. Really really pink. From the promotion pictures on the web i thought it would be more of a pastel-color (and a bit dull), but on the dummy-phone it was very flashy. (Maybe not for me^^)
Edit: on closer inspection the mediocre display of my laptop is to blame, the promo-pics of the N9 look much better on my Eizo screen

"Cyan": Brilliant, i love that color. It goes very well together with the deep-black screen (still a dummyphones screen though) Back looks good too, i had the fear the camera module would look awkwardly small when paired with a light color.

"Black": it looked disappointingly dull next to the other two colors. it also isn't really black, it is more like "dark grey", similar to (i think) the E7 and N8 "dark grey" versions. It looked meh compared to the deep black of the screen. Maybe a flashy lockscreen on a working N9 would help...

(The black dummy had some weird scuff marks on the plastic next to the "glass" screen which made me wonder if it's made of the same supposedly high-grade polycarbonate the production devices are made of, maybe they'll vastly differ in color too...)
